Bulk Import Individuals

How to upload multiple employee profiles in one go.

Written by Tom Hext

Our Bulk Import feature allows you to quickly create multiple employee profiles in one go.

🧭 Step 1: Go to Bulk Import

Go to the individuals tab, select Add Individual and choose the option to bulk import.

📥 Step 2: Download the Import Template

Download the official CSV Import Template provided. This file includes all the required fields and correct headers for your upload.

The import template will look like this:

✍️ Step 3: Fill in Employee Details

Enter the required information for each employee, following the formatting and rules listed below. Be sure to complete all mandatory fields.

Column Name

Required?

Format / Rules

Given Names

✅ Yes

Free text (e.g. John Peter)

Family Name

✅ Yes

Free text (e.g. Smith)

Email

✅ Yes

Must be a valid email (e.g. [email protected]). No duplicates allowed in the same file or system

DOB

❌ Optional

Format: DD-MM-YYYY or DD/MM/YYYY (e.g. 01-01-1990)

Phone

❌ Optional

At least 10 digits (e.g. 07123456789)

Role ID

✅ Yes

The numeric ID of an existing role in your account (e.g. 482). Find it in the ID column on the Roles table. The job description and SOC code are taken from that role automatically. Must be a positive integer and must belong to your account.

Job Title

✅ Yes

Free text (e.g. Care Assistant)

Site Id

✅ Yes

A valid Site ID in the system (e.g. 646), found in Settings > Sites

Other Sites

❌ Optional

Semicolon-separated list of additional Site IDs (e.g. 261; 647). Leave blank if not applicable

Hours per Week

✅ Yes

Between 30 and 48 inclusive. Must be an integer or .5 increment (e.g. 30, 37.5, 48)

Hourly Rate

✅ Yes

Decimal number with up to 2 decimal places (e.g. 10.00, 35.5)

Current Visa Type

✅ Yes

One of: skilled_worker, skilled_worker_dependent, student, student_dependent, graduate, graduate_dependent, other, indefinite_leave_to_remain

Currently Sponsored

✅ Yes for Skilled Worker

TRUE or FALSE or YES or NO

Current Visa Expiry Date

✅ Yes unless ILR

Format: DD-MM-YYYY or DD/MM/YYYY. Required for all except indefinite_leave_to_remain

Employment Start Date

✅ Yes

Format: DD-MM-YYYY or DD/MM/YYYY

Note: Each row references a role by its Role ID instead of a SOC code. Set up the role first under Roles, then copy its ID from the ID column of the Roles table. Borderless pulls the job description and SOC code from that role, so you do not enter them in the file.

💾 Step 4: Save Your File as .csv

Once you've added all employee details, save the file in .csv format. This format is necessary for a successful upload.

📤 Step 5: Upload the CSV File

Return to the Bulk Import section and upload your saved .csv file.

🛠️ Step 6: Resolve Any Errors

Any validation errors - such as missing required fields or duplicate data - will be shown. Fix these in the template and re-upload to complete the process.

Role ID errors you may see:

  • "Role ID is required." when the cell is blank.

  • "Role ID must be a positive integer (got "x")." when the value is not a whole number.

  • "Role with ID N not found." when no role with that ID exists in your account. A Role ID from another account is rejected as not found.

✅ Step 7: View Your Individuals

Once the file has been successfully uploaded and processed, all imported employees will automatically appear in the Individuals tab.
